A-T-C Regimen Definition
A regimen consisting of doxorubicin, paclitaxel and cyclophosphamide, administered on a sequential schedule and used in the adjuvant setting for the treatment of breast cancer.
A-T-C Regimen Synonyms
A-T-C Regimen, Adriamycin-Taxol-Cytoxan Regimen
